Safe Blood Storage and Transfusion Support

Blood bank services play an important role in ensuring the availability of safe blood and blood components for patients requiring transfusions. At Shriji Blood Center, blood is collected, tested, processed, stored, and supplied according to standard safety protocols. The blood bank supports planned treatments as well as emergency medical situations by maintaining a reliable supply of screened blood and blood components.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q1. What services are provided by a blood bank?
A blood bank collects, tests, processes, stores, and supplies blood and blood components for patients requiring transfusions during surgeries, emergencies, cancer treatment, childbirth, and other medical conditions.
Q2. Why is blood separated into different components?
Blood is separated into red blood cells, plasma, and platelets so that patients receive the specific component needed for their treatment. This also allows one blood donation to benefit multiple patients.
Q3. How is donated blood kept safe for patients?
Each donated blood unit undergoes blood grouping and standard safety screening before storage. Proper storage conditions and quality checks help maintain the safety and effectiveness of blood for transfusion.
